Understanding the Basics
To convert 2000 seconds to minutes, we need to understand the relationship between these two units of time. A minute consists of 60 seconds, which means that to convert seconds to minutes, we need to divide the number of seconds by 60. The conversion process is straightforward. To convert 2000 seconds to minutes, we divide 2000 by 60.- Divide 2000 by 60 using a calculator or long division.
- Performing the division, we get 2000 ÷ 60 = 33.333333333333332.
- Since we are converting seconds to minutes, we can round the result to two decimal places for easier interpretation.
